1.11.6 Changelog (In Progress)
---
* Update submodule reference
* Update dalamud sdk
* Reworked the Syncshell Admin Page
   - Fixed that owners are visible in the list, Removed Pin/Remove/Ban buttons on Owners.
   - Styling is done similiar as settings page.
   - Added 1 or 3 day(s) option for inactive check.
+ Added new functions on the Server Top Bar button
   - Right click on the button will disconnect you from Lightless
   - Shift+Left click will open the settings page
+ Added colors section in the settings to change accent colors.
   - The nameplate coloring has been moved to this section
+ Added pin option from Dalamud in the UI.
+ Added ability to pause syncing while going in Instance/Duty
+ Added functionality to make syncshell folders
+ Fixed nameplate bug in PVP
+ added self-threshold warning

#region Colored SeString
private const byte _colorTypeForeground = 0x13;
private const byte _colorTypeGlow = 0x14;
private static SeString BuildColoredSeString(string text, Colors colors)
{
var ssb = new SeStringBuilder();
if (colors.Foreground != default)
ssb.Add(BuildColorStartPayload(_colorTypeForeground, colors.Foreground));
if (colors.Glow != default)
ssb.Add(BuildColorStartPayload(_colorTypeGlow, colors.Glow));
ssb.AddText(text);
if (colors.Glow != default)
ssb.Add(BuildColorEndPayload(_colorTypeGlow));
if (colors.Foreground != default)
ssb.Add(BuildColorEndPayload(_colorTypeForeground));
return ssb.Build();
}
private static RawPayload BuildColorStartPayload(byte colorType, uint color)
=> new(unchecked([0x02, colorType, 0x05, 0xF6, byte.Max((byte)color, 0x01), byte.Max((byte)(color >> 8), 0x01), byte.Max((byte)(color >> 16), 0x01), 0x03]));
private static RawPayload BuildColorEndPayload(byte colorType)
=> new([0x02, colorType, 0x02, 0xEC, 0x03]);
[StructLayout(LayoutKind.Sequential)]
public readonly record struct Colors(uint Foreground = default, uint Glow = default);
#endregion
